Class SkuInventoryPersistenceRequestHolder
java.lang.Object
com.broadleafcommerce.inventory.domain.SkuInventoryPersistenceRequestHolder
Tuple containing the
PersistenceRequest
and its related BatchRecord
. The primary
intent is to keep track of duplicate during batch processing.-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ected boolean
boolean
com.broadleafcommerce.common.dataimport.messaging.BatchRecord
TheBatchRecord
from an import process that was used to build or find theSkuInventory
com.broadleafcommerce.common.dataimport.util.PersistenceRequest<SkuInventory>
The {@link {@link PersistenceRequest}} record derived from the associatedBatchRecord
during inventory import processing.int
hashCode()
void
setImportRecord
(com.broadleafcommerce.common.dataimport.messaging.BatchRecord importRecord) TheBatchRecord
from an import process that was used to build or find theSkuInventory
void
setPersistenceRequest
(com.broadleafcommerce.common.dataimport.util.PersistenceRequest<SkuInventory> persistenceRequest) The {@link {@link PersistenceRequest}} record derived from the associatedBatchRecord
during inventory import processing.toString()
-
Constructor Details
-
SkuInventoryPersistenceRequestHolder
public SkuInventoryPersistenceRequestHolder()
-
-
Method Details
-
getImportRecord
public com.broadleafcommerce.common.dataimport.messaging.BatchRecord getImportRecord()TheBatchRecord
from an import process that was used to build or find theSkuInventory
-
getPersistenceRequest
public com.broadleafcommerce.common.dataimport.util.PersistenceRequest<SkuInventory> getPersistenceRequest()The {@link {@link PersistenceRequest}} record derived from the associatedBatchRecord
during inventory import processing. -
setImportRecord
public void setImportRecord(com.broadleafcommerce.common.dataimport.messaging.BatchRecord importRecord) TheBatchRecord
from an import process that was used to build or find theSkuInventory
-
setPersistenceRequest
public void setPersistenceRequest(com.broadleafcommerce.common.dataimport.util.PersistenceRequest<SkuInventory> persistenceRequest) The {@link {@link PersistenceRequest}} record derived from the associatedBatchRecord
during inventory import processing. -
toString
-
equals
-
canEqual
-
hashCode
public int hashCode()
-